Haseeb Disputes Fears of 'DeFi Hacker Apocalypse'

DeFi security concerns have been at the forefront of discussions in recent months. However, according to Dragonfly partner Haseeb, the anticipated 'DeFi hacker apocalypse' has not materialized. In fact, data suggests that the annualized amount stolen from DeFi protocols is expected to be around $1.89 billion by 2026.

This figure, based on current trends and run rates, represents a significant decrease compared to previous years. The cumulative amount stolen this year stands at approximately $986 million, which is lower than the levels seen in 2025.

Haseeb believes that while the number of hacker attacks has increased, the size of individual attacks has decreased more rapidly. This shift suggests that attackers are increasingly targeting smaller protocols and abandoned projects, rather than major ones.
